Volo, Itinerant Scholar with the Background Master Chef. It's cEDH. It slaps. It is objectively far better than Kinnan. Kinnan just has a lot of players. It's a numbers game for tournament entries. Kinnan players always ask me for my list in cEDH pods lol.


Mugiwara_Khakis

What makes it better than Kinnan in your opinion?


tucktuck1420

I cover it in the Primer. The short is: card advantage in the Command Zone. They're both fast, they both offer simic value shells, each goes infinite easily from the Command Zone. Kinnan loses out on the stack often, however, as it lacks the interaction & inherent card advantage it needs to stick its wins, and is far too reliant on Kinnan himself to gain value. I don't think I've ever seen Kinnan win in dozens if not hundreds of games when it didn't go first or second. Kinnan is more like simic rog si and you simply Mulligan til you can play it early and say, "Can you stop me?". Often, it gets stuffed once and loses. Many times in games they spin netting garbage value. With Volo spins, you're getting so much more value on average. Lands, creatures to increase the engine while interacting with board state, interaction combo lines, you name it. His engine is deceptively hard to turn off in comparison. Kinnan is more explosive, Volo is more consistent while retaining much of the Simic value that really drives Kinnan.
